Optiq: 动态数据计算框架

Optiq: 动态数据计算框架

optiqObsolete - superseded by Apache Calcite项目地址:https://gitcode.com/gh_mirrors/op/optiq

Optiq 是一个开源的动态数据计算框架,它允许开发者通过 SQL 查询语句进行数据分析、处理和可视化。Optiq 的目标是为大数据分析提供一种灵活、高效且可扩展的方法,以满足不断增长的数据需求。

项目简介

Optiq 包括一个 SQL 解析器、优化器和元数据管理模块,能够将 SQL 查询转换为更高效的执行计划。此外,Optiq 还支持多种数据源,如 Apache Hive、Apache Cassandra 和 JDBC 数据库等,并可以与其他工具集成,例如 Apache Pig 和 Apache Flink 等。

通过使用 Optiq,开发人员可以轻松地创建基于 SQL 的数据分析应用程序,而无需关注底层数据库的具体实现细节。这使得 Optiq 成为了许多企业和组织进行大数据分析的理想选择。

应用场景

Optiq 可用于各种应用场景,包括但不限于:

  • 数据仓库和商务智能 (BI) 分析。
  • 实时流数据处理和分析。
  • 数据科学和机器学习。
  • 日志分析和监控。

由于 Optiq 支持多种数据源,因此可以在多个领域中广泛应用。

项目特点

以下是 Optiq 的一些主要特点:

高度可配置

Optiq 允许开发人员自定义元数据、查询优化规则和数据访问策略等。这种灵活性使得 Optiq 能够适应不同的业务需求和环境条件。

SQL 标准兼容性

Optiq 支持标准 SQL 语法和函数,同时也提供了对某些特定数据源特性的支持。这使得开发人员能够在不同数据库之间自由切换,而不必担心语法差异带来的问题。

性能优化

Optiq 的优化器可以生成最优执行计划,从而提高查询性能。此外,Optiq 还支持多线程并行处理和分布式计算,进一步提高了查询速度和效率。

使用 Optiq

如果您想开始使用 Optiq,请访问以下链接了解更多详情:

Optiq 是一款强大的动态数据计算框架,可以帮助开发人员快速构建基于 SQL 的数据分析应用程序。无论您是在企业级数据仓库还是实时数据流环境中工作,都可以考虑使用 Optiq 来提高您的工作效率和数据分析能力。

optiqObsolete - superseded by Apache Calcite项目地址:https://gitcode.com/gh_mirrors/op/optiq

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

林泽炯

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值